At a friend’s insistence, I went to see Becoming Jane last weekend. There was only one theatre playing it and it was all the way on the other side of town. I liked the movie quite a bit, and couldn’t help writing a parody for the romance. Yes this contains quite a bit of spoilers, but you know how all these stories end! I was very giddy at the HP cast: Julie Walters (Mrs. Weasley) as Jane’s mother, and Maggie Smith (McGonagall) as Lady Gresham. Jane Austen was played by none other than the lovely Anne Hathaway. The movie paled a bit in comparison to Pride and Prejudice, ah well, the author never seems to be as interesting as her writing.
(Oh and an added bonus to the movie, Tom LeFroy is played by the same guy who plays Mr. Tumnus the goat on The Chronicle of Narnia, so I pretty much spent half the movie wondering where I’ve seen him before and why I keep imagining snow and lots of fur when I try to remember…)
